What You Will Need
- Crochet hook (size according to your yarn weight)
- Yarn (choose a color and weight of your preference)
- Scissors
- Yarn needle
- Button or closure of your choice
Choosing the Right Yarn
The choice of yarn will greatly affect the overall appearance and durability of your crochet bag. While any yarn can be used, it’s recommended to choose a sturdy and durable yarn. Cotton yarn is a popular choice due to its strength and ability to hold its shape. Additionally, pick a color that complements your personal style and the purpose of your bag.

Getting Started
Once you have your yarn, crochet hook, and chosen pattern, it’s time to dive into the project! Begin by creating a slipknot and a foundation chain according to the pattern. This will serve as the starting point for your bag.
Follow the instructions carefully, working your way through each round or row. Remember to count your stitches to ensure accuracy and symmetry. Crocheting in front loops only or using different stitches can create unique textures and designs on your bag.
Assembling and Finishing
After completing the main body of your crochet bag, it’s time to assemble and finish it. Fold your crochet piece in half, bringing the sides together. Use a yarn needle and the same yarn to sew the sides together, ensuring a sturdy and invisible seam.
Once the sides are secured, create handles for your bag by crocheting a long chain or using pre-made handles available in craft stores. Attach the handles securely on both sides of the bag using a yarn needle and yarn.
Lastly, add a button or closure of your choice to ensure the contents of your bag are secure. You can opt for a traditional button, magnetic snap, or even a zipper, depending on your preference.
